High-melting, oxidized polyethylene (OPE) wax with excellent thermal stability up to 140 °C.
Outstanding lubricity and internal/external slip performance in thermoplastic and thermoset systems.
Improved pigment dispersion and surface gloss control in masterbatch and compound formulations.
Low volatility and minimal plate-out tendency during high-shear extrusion and injection molding.
Compatible with a broad range of polymers including PP, PE, PVC, PS, and engineering resins.
Polyolefin-based masterbatches for color and additive concentrates.
Thermoplastic composites and wood-plastic composites (WPC).
PVC compounds for rigid profiles, flooring, and cable sheathing.
Engineering plastic compounds requiring enhanced melt flow and mold release.
Coating additives for powder and solvent-borne industrial coatings.
| Chemical Type | Oxidized Polyethylene (OPE) Wax |
| Product Form | Free-flowing white to off-white powder |
| Appearance | Fine, homogeneous powder without lumps or agglomerates |
| Melting Range (DSC, °C) | 135–142 |
| Acid Value (mg KOH/g) | 18–22 |
| Saponification Value (mg KOH/g) | 20–24 |
| Bulk Density (g/cm³) | 0.35–0.45 |
| Particle Size (d₅₀, µm) | 30–50 |
